Step 1
Preheat your oven to 425˚F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Step 2
Slice the cauliflower into 3/4″-1″ steaks. You should be able to get 2-3 really good steaks from one cauliflower. Save the leftover pieces and side pieces and roast them with the steaks.
Step 3
Place the cauliflower steaks on the parchment-lined baking sheet. Rub them evenly on both sides with the maple syrup mixture and blackened seasoning. Be gentle as the cauliflower can break apart when turning. It’s not the end of the world but the goal is to keep the “steaks” in one piece.
Step 4
Bake for 25 minutes, carefully flip them over halfway through, sprinkle with more seasoning if you desire, and continue roasting until they are blackened and tender.
Step 5
Serve immediately.
Step 6
Store leftovers in a covered container for up to 3 days in the refrigerator. Reheat in a 350˚ oven or nonstick skillet over medium heat.
